Best Time to Explore Northam
When planning a visit to Northam, timing can significantly enhance the experience. The ideal seasons to explore this charming town vary depending on what visitors wish to enjoy. Generally, the best time to visit Northam is during the spring (September to November) and autumn (March to May) months. During these periods, the weather is mild and comfortable, perfect for outdoor activities and sightseeing. Spring brings blooming wildflowers and vibrant landscapes, while autumn offers a beautiful backdrop of changing leaves and pleasant temperatures.
Summer (December to February) can be quite hot in Northam, with temperatures often soaring above 30°C (86°F). However, this season is also when many local events and festivals take place, attracting both locals and tourists. If you're keen on experiencing the lively atmosphere of Northam, summer might just be the season for you. Just remember to stay hydrated and take breaks in the shade during the hottest parts of the day.
Winter (June to August) can be chilly, with temperatures dropping to around 5°C (41°F) at night. While this season may not be as popular for outdoor activities, it offers a cozy charm, making it a great time to explore indoor attractions like the Northam Heritage Centre. Additionally, winter is often less crowded, allowing for a more intimate experience of the town's offerings. Regardless of the season, Northam has its own unique appeal, ensuring that visitors will find something to enjoy year-round.

Uncover Northam's Rich History and Culture
Northam's history is rich and varied, making it a fascinating destination for history buffs and culture enthusiasts. The town's historical significance is prominently displayed at the Northam Heritage Centre, which houses a collection of artifacts and exhibits that narrate the story of Northam's development from a small settlement to a thriving community. Visitors can explore the museum's extensive displays, which include photographs, documents, and items from the past, providing a glimpse into the daily lives of the town's early inhabitants.
Another must-visit historical site is the Old Northam Railway Station, a beautifully preserved building that reflects the architectural style of the 19th century. This station played a crucial role in the town's growth, serving as a vital transportation hub for both passengers and goods. Today, it stands as a testament to Northam's railway heritage, and visitors can take a leisurely stroll around the grounds, appreciating the craftsmanship and historical significance of the structure. Guided tours often provide deeper insights into the station's history, making it a great addition to any itinerary.

Transportation Insights for Visitors to Northam
Getting to and from Northam is convenient, with various transportation options available for travelers. The nearest major airport is Perth Airport, located approximately 100 kilometers away. From the airport, visitors can easily rent a car or take a shuttle service to reach Northam. The drive to the town is scenic, allowing travelers to enjoy the beautiful landscapes of Western Australia along the way.
Once in Northam, getting around is a breeze. The town is relatively small, making it easy to explore on foot. Many attractions, shops, and restaurants are within walking distance, allowing visitors to soak up the local atmosphere as they wander through the streets. For those who prefer not to walk, local buses provide reliable transportation options, connecting key areas within Northam and making it simple to access various attractions.
For those looking to venture beyond the town, renting a car is an excellent option. This allows visitors the freedom to explore the stunning Avon Valley and surrounding regions at their own pace. With well-maintained roads and plenty of parking available, driving offers a flexible way to discover hidden gems and scenic spots in the area. Whether you choose to walk, take public transport, or drive, getting around Northam is easy and enjoyable.
